Transaction 33bb4b7945d82b33c950142898261fcb91806f86b845793f4cce41af835aaa46
1 Input
2 Outputs
- 33bb4b7945d82b33c950142898261fcb91806f86b845793f4cce41af835aaa46:0
- 33bb4b7945d82b33c950142898261fcb91806f86b845793f4cce41af835aaa46:1
value 2031250
address 2MscHgbtsg2sWBSqzXTNpkDchzr1WNUn2ht
value 4980346558
address moYCCCuTPfQG9At4tWWoeVgvJqgGNwFSDh